TP Mazembe disqualified from Caf Champions League for fielding ineligible player
The Corbeaux will not be able to defend their African Champions League title due to this ruling by the continental football body

Following a complaint filed by authorities of Tanzanian club Simba Sports following their Orange Champions League match against TP Mazembe, the Confederation of African football launched an investigation on the eligibility of Janvier Besala Bokungu.

The findings of the investigation were submitted to the Organising Committee for CAF Interclubs Competitions, and the result led to the decision to disqualify the Congolese club on the basis of Chapter VIII (Fraud), article 24, article 26 (Qualification of players) and article 29 of Orange CAF Champions League regulations.

According to the Caf statement, the replacement will be made after a play-off match, to be played next week in a neutral venue, between Simba and Wydad of Casablanca.

This disqualification means that the Corbeaux will not be able to defend their African Champions League title, which they won for the last two seasons running, allowing them to make it to the final of the Club World Cup in December.
